DEFINITION OF PER DIEM EMPLOYEE Sample Clauses

DEFINITION OF PER DIEM EMPLOYEE. A “per diem” employee, for purposes of this Agreement, is defined as an employee who works on an intermittent basis to replace full time or part time employees who may be absent for any reason and/or who are utilized to address fluctuations in workload. All per diem employees remain in per diem status regardless of the number of hours worked, so long as they meet the minimum requirements.
